Navigating Intellectual Property in Mergers and Acquisitions
Abstract
The purpose of this article is to arm in-house counsel with the tools, facts and case studies necessary to guide and assist business leaders, as both a legal and business advisor, in navigating intellectual property issues in mergers and acquisitions ('M&A') transactions. This article will discuss the importance of intellectual property in M&A transactions, delineate a roadmap for conducting intellectual property due diligence and finally provide strategic tips in order for in-house counsel to adequately navigate intellectual property issues in M&A transactions. First, an introduction of M&A and intellectual property basics will be outlined. Second, the alignment of intellectual property and M&A will be explored, emphasizing the importance of understanding both the business goals and intellectual property in M&A. Real world case studies will be drawn upon to highlight the critical nature of this alignment. Third, a roadmap to intellectual property due diligence will be discussed. Finally, strategic tips for in-house counsel to add value to and ensure success of the M&A transaction will be provided.
